titleOfInvention | Reactive hot melt silicone filled container and method for producing reactive hot melt silicone |
abstract | The reactive hot melt silicone-filled container of the present invention includes (A) an alkenyl group-bonded organopolysiloxane having at least a branched organopolysiloxane having an alkenyl group and a softening point of 50 ° C. or higher, (B) The composition is prepared by filling a container with a crosslinkable silicone composition containing an organopolysiloxane having at least two silicon-bonded hydrogen atoms in one molecule and (C) a catalyst for hydrosilylation reaction, and heating the container. The product is cross-linked in a B-stage shape and forms a reactive hot-melt silicone that is non-flowable at 25 ° C. and has a melt viscosity at 120 ° C. of 5,000 Pa · s or less. It is characterized in that it can take out a reactive hot melt silicone having excellent properties. |
